The law of universal gravitation is

F = G m M / r2

Newton's second law is

F = m a

Where the acceleration is centripetal

a = v² / r

Let's replace

G m M / r² = m v² / r

M = v² r / G

The value of r is the distance between the two masses in interest, in general the largest mass M is located at the origin of the coordinate system.
